How To Cancel Your Admission
If you want to cancel:- Fill out the cancellation form
- Submit it to the Institute
- You will get your refund within 15 days
How Much Money You Get Back (Refund)
The refund depends on when you cancel:
| When You Cancel | Refund Amount |
|---|---|
| 15 days or more before the course starts | 100% |
| Less than 15 days before the course starts | 90% |
| Within 15 days after the course starts | 80% |
| Between 16–30 days after the course starts | 50% |
| More than 30 days after the course starts | 0% (No Refund) |
